Job description

Includes a $3,000.00 sign on bonus.

Braun Intertecis seeking experienced Construction Materials Technicians to join ourteam. This is a traveling position working on Wind and Solar Farms and other remote projects.

We are searching for individuals who are looking for a traveling position and who are dependable, flexible and enjoy being a part of a team. This position will require working overtime/weekends and working outdoors in varying weather conditions. This individual should have strong integrity and self-motivation and be able to perform routine inspections and testing of construction materials in the field in order to verify conformance to construction plans, contract documents and project specifications.

Responsibilities:

  • Perform concrete and compaction testing on commercial construction projects

  • Prepare daily reports on testing and daily activities

  • Report observations and test data with accuracy and completeness

  • Communicate test results with project leads and site superintendents/foreman

  • Work with project engineers and clients to ensure that client specifications are followed

Required Skills:

  • Avalid driver's license and agood driving history required

  • Ability to travel extensively, will work at remote projects sites throughout the US

  • Willingness to work long hours and weekends as required

  • Previous materials testing experience preferred

  • Technical expertise in electronic field data collection

  • Able to interpret plans and specifications

  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ills

  • Proficient in MS Office including Word, Excel, and Outlook

  • iPad experience a plus

  • Abilityto lift 50 pounds

Required Experience:

  • High School diploma or equivalent

  • 1-3years of construction materials testing experience

Minimum Certifications

  • ACI Concrete Field-Testing Technician Grade I

Preferred Certifications

  • ACI Concrete Strength I

  • ICC Reinforced Concrete Special Inspector

  • ICC Structural Masonry Special Inspector

  • ICC Pre-stressed Concrete Special Inspector

  • State DOT Certifications

  • NICET Certifications

  • Nuclear Gauge / Radiation Safety
